The Features That Matter Most In Real Use
The best wall panel is not always the thickest or the most expensive one.
It helps to look at the core material and the surface finish first, since both play a role in long-term moisture performance.
Good bathroom wall panels usually have a few things in common: a nonporous or low-porosity surface carefully designed seams that do not invite water intrusion backing and trim details that support proper waterproofing trim and sealant that help protect corners and edges materials that wipe down easily and do not demand aggressive cleaning
Those details matter because most moisture problems begin at the edges, not the center of the wall.
That is especially true in older houses where the exhaust fan is undersized or not used consistently.
Smooth walls, fewer grout lines, and solid attachment points can make the room easier to maintain and safer to use.
Installation Details That Decide Whether Panels Last
The material gets the attention, but the framing, waterproofing, and trim work decide how long the system actually lasts.
A careful installer knows where to reinforce corners, how to handle penetrations, and how to finish transitions cleanly.
If the base is not sound, even the best panel will not solve the underlying problem.
If the room stays damp after showers, condensation lingers on every surface, including the panel edges and trim.
